Maine Makers: Local business creates craft beer soap

Maine Makers are putting together their holiday orders amid a push to go local this holiday season.

Elaine Kinney in South Portland is creating craft beer soap right out of her home after deciding two years ago that she needed a change.

"If you're going to start a business in 2020 it might as well be soap, right?" says Kinney. "Everyone is washing their hands."

Her business, White Pine Bath & Brew, features scents made by local brewers, including Lemongrass Shea and IPA, Maine Woodsman, and Sea Salt and Clay.

She says the beer brings its own benefits.

"There are amino acids and hops which can be soothing for irritated or sensitive skin and there are biotin and vitamins in brewer's yeast so you're getting that cleansing feeling of soap and you're getting those extra special oils but you're also getting the extra boost of the beer itself,” Kinney said.

Kinney quickly learned that while owning a business is extremely fulfilling, it's a lot of work.

"I design the recipes, I do the art on the labels, I obviously design, make the soap itself, I do the social media marketing and the inventory," she says, "Everything goes through me."

She says that's what makes her products so special.

"You're getting again that high quality attention to detail where I'm making sure like everything that goes out is something I can be proud of."
